Paul Rodwell 623c28428a improve isAdmin, and how admin is defined
admin configuration uses a map with id provide as key and the user identifier as the value (email address for legacy persona).
2016-08-09 14:00:55 +01:00
2016-07-07 11:43:26 +01:00
2016-07-26 12:44:04 +01:00
2016-03-16 14:13:37 +00:00
2016-04-04 10:06:33 +01:00
2016-03-16 14:13:37 +00:00
2016-08-06 15:51:32 +01:00
2016-06-30 09:42:02 +01:00

Federated Wiki - Security Plug-in: Passport

This security plug-in is currently a work in progress

This security plug-in is written as a replacement for the Mozilla Persona plugin (wiki-security-persona). A replacement is required because the Mozilla Persona service is closing on 30th November 2016.

To allow an orderly migration of wiki site ownership this plug-in makes use of the Mozilla Persona plug-in for Passport. This is only presented as a login option on those wiki sites that have already been claimed using Mozilla Persona. See, migrating from Mozilla Persona

In this initial release we make use of Passport's OAuth plug-ins for GitHub, Google, and Twitter. To use one, or more, of these a wiki server administrator will need to register an application with an identity provider from that list, and configure the wiki server. See, configuring wiki-security-passportjs.

Languages
CSS 45%
CoffeeScript 32.5%
JavaScript 14.2%
HTML 8.3%